Key Responsibilities

  • •Lead a customer-focused culture and drive ownership and accountability across the KYC Operations team.
  • •Coach and develop KYC analysts, including development plans, check-ins, and recommendations for promotions and raises.
  • •Identify and propose process improvements; collaborate with central and operational teams to increase efficiency.
  • •Act as a subject matter expert for complex, high-risk cases and escalations, applying a risk-based approach to deter and prevent money laundering and financial crime.
  • •Implement a quality assurance framework, conduct casework reviews, analyze quality metrics for trends and root causes, and drive continuous improvement.

Company Brief

Wise
Wise (formerly TransferWise) is a London-based fintech that provides low-cost international money transfers, multi-currency accounts and payment infrastructure for individuals and businesses worldwide.
